Whilst Duddeston Station might not boast the grandeur of larger stations, it efficiently provides essential services for your journey. Ticket purchasing and collection are simple with a ticket machine available. However, keep in mind that the ticket office operates from 08:00 to 10:00 on weekdays, and no opening hours on weekends. There's step-free access across all platforms, ensuring passengers can traverse the station with ease, and this accessible design is complemented by the presence of an induction loop for the hearing impaired.
If you're on the move early in the morning or late in the evening, it's important to note that the station doesn’t have 24-hour staff availability. Help points are strategically placed, and assistance can be requested through the National Rail Passenger Assist service. For peace of mind, CCTV cameras are actively positioned to maintain a secure environment.
Bear in mind that there are no refreshment facilities or shops on-site, so plan ahead if you need refreshments or cash access. Cycling enthusiasts might also want to consider alternate means since the station lacks bicycle storage and hire options. For seamless continuation of your journey, Duddeston offers multiple transport link options. Rail replacement services are conveniently located outside the nearby shops on Duddeston Mill Road. Taxi services are available with a quick call to Bromford at 0121 327 2222. Local bus services also serve the station's vicinity, and you can plan your onward travel with resources available here.
